Colorado Springs, CO—Less than six years after NATO formally recognized space as a domain, officials are wondering if it’s already time to update the alliance’s approach to the fast-moving domain. A potential refresh to NATO’s Space Policy, adopted in December 2019, is expected to be discussed at the alliance’s annual summit this June in The Hague, Netherlands, according to Col.
